SS Tim 12-27-2014 03:25 AM

Re: what color is this? 1967 shortbed stepside
 
The interior paint colors/codes for 67 did not match the exterior color like later years. The paint code will give you the exterior color and two-tone scheme if applicable. The interior color is keyed to the trim color.
From the limited pictures it does look like a 503 or 533 truck with a green interior.

SS Tim 12-27-2014 01:08 PM

Re: what color is this? 1967 shortbed stepside
 
3 Attachment(s)
Like I said earlier 503 green is the exterior color.

503 Light Green exterior / Ditzler code 43523

Primary Interior / Ditzler code 43687 Medium Green Poly (metallic)

Upper Dash / Ditzler code 43693 Dark Green Poly (metallic flat)

Glove Box / Ditzler code 8568 Argent Sliver.

Bumpers, roof (if two-tone) and grill work / Ditzler 8319 Ivory (Off-White)


IMHO the 507 Light Blue just isn't probable the colors are very different.

SS Tim 12-27-2014 02:01 PM

Re: what color is this? 1967 shortbed stepside
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by nds1968 (Post 6973143)
That's great info. Do you have the color codes for the blue interior? My 67's exterior is 507 blue with a darker blue interior. Thanks, Nate

507 Light Blue exterior / Ditzler code 12846

Primary Interior / Ditzler code 13391 Medium Blue Poly (metallic)

Upper Dash / Ditzler code 13398 Dark Blue Poly (metallic flat)

Glove Box / Ditzler code 8568 Argent Sliver.

Bumpers, roof (if two-tone) and grill work / Ditzler 8319 Ivory (Off-White)

SS Tim 12-27-2014 02:30 PM

Re: what color is this? 1967 shortbed stepside
 
Quote:

Originally Posted by 1slowM6 (Post 6973156)
Ss Tim is the bumper being painted a rare option?and should I be able to go into any good auto paint supply shop and give them the code and get the colors?

To clarify.
The trucks, as base build, do not include a rear bumper at all.
But there were a number of dealer and aftermarket accessory bumpers available. Step and Channel styles being seen the most often.

Optional standard rear bumpers were offered as an RPO to match the front bumper, either painted or chromed.

Front bumpers were painted as base build.

Chromed front bumpers were included only with the RPO Z84 CST trim option. But they were optional on all other pickups.

Seems like the first thing most people do is toss a painted bumper and add a shiney new chromed bumper, as often as not a standard rear as well.

Paints are a problem. Ditzler is now part of PPG and the old formulas are hard to match if they can even be found. In helping others even places like TCP Global often can't match a color to ship as they lack the reference standards. So seek a good local automotive paint supplier (or restoration shop) and look for an old guy that hates computers! :-) Be prepared to offer a sample for matching (these can often be found in wrecking yards). Try reaching out to local members for a place that "works".
